5. Using Diagrams to Present Information

Peter Doomen1  
(1)
Lier, Belgium
 

We from IT are used to work with composite models. Enterprise architecture models are simple.

—John Zachman

In this chapter, you’ll see how to refine cluttered diagrams into something more elegant and fit for presentation – and much more about creating and layouting diagrams, including
  • Manual and autolayout

  • Copying diagrams

  • Diagram types

  • How to add colors and legends to diagrams and how to generate a heat map from that

  • Using diagram filters to show or hide information
